National Teams with the Most Finals Won in the Oceania OFC Nations Cup
Full list of national soccer teams that played finals in the Oceania OFC Nations Cup, ordered from those who won the most to those who didn't won any finals.
* Note: in 2008 the champion was not defined with a final match. That year is not included in the statistics shown on this page.
Which national team has won the most finals?
New Zealand is the national team with the most finals won in the history of the Oceania OFC Nations Cup, having been the winner 5 times in definitions with final game format. That means that it has been the team that won in the 50.0% of a total of 10 finals.
Other than its 5 finals won, New Zealand has one final lost.

A total of 7 national teams at least once played the final of of the Oceania OFC Nations Cup in one of the 10 editions that were decided with this format. Of them, 3 national teams won at least one trophy, only 2 won 2 or more and only one won 5 or more titles in this type of definition. Here you can see the full list of these national teams ordered by finals won.
National Teams with the Most Finals Won - Full List
National Team | Finals Won | Years | % of Total Finals | Finals Played | Finals Lost | % of Finals Won | ||
1. | ![]() | New Zealand | 5 | 1973, 1998, 2002, 2016, 2024 | 50.0% | 6 | 1 | 83.3% |
2. | ![]() | Australia | 4 | 1980, 1996, 2000, 2004 | 40.0% | 6 | 2 | 66.7% |
3. | ![]() | Tahiti | 1 | 2012 | 10.0% | 4 | 3 | 25.0% |
4. | ![]() | New Caledonia | 0 | - | 0.0% | 1 | 1 | 0.0% |
![]() | Papua New Guinea | 0 | - | 0.0% | 1 | 1 | 0.0% | |
![]() | Solomon Islands | 0 | - | 0.0% | 1 | 1 | 0.0% | |
![]() | Vanuatu | 0 | - | 0.0% | 1 | 1 | 0.0% |
